Summary of the contracting process

The buying organization, Defra Network eTendering Portal, has awarded a contract for "Landscape Recovery Monitoring, Evaluation and Learning" in the research services category. The procurement method was selective, with a contract value of £396,081 in GBP. The tender period ended on October 18, 2022, and the contract period is from January 11, 2023, to December 31, 2024.

Notice Title

Landscape Recovery Monitoring, Evaluation and Learning

Notice Description

The overall aim of this contract is for Defra to have a clear and robust framework, plan and capability to evaluate the Landscape Recovery pilot and understand the learning from the pilot. By the end of this contract, we will have: - Established an overall evaluation framework, theory of change and plan that will have enabled a process and value for money evaluation of the project development phase. - Set up a plan for the continued process, impact and value for money evaluation of the project implementation phase. - Delivered a baseline measurement and forecast benefits (monetised where possible) of pilot projects through aggregated project-led baselining/forecasts, assessing the quality of data gathered by projects and supplemented this with primary monitoring data. - Delivered a value for money assessment of the development phase and learned how to improve the pilot processes for participants, stakeholders and delivery bodies, with learning fed into the design and delivery of future policy. - Supported the 22 individual projects and enabled them to design and deliver quality project-led monitoring and evaluation and enabled inter-project knowledge exchange. - Managed the project efficiently and effectively, delivered the required outputs and kept key stakeholders informed of developments. The structure of the monitoring and evaluation for the Landscape Recovery pilot will include two broad workstreams in which the successful tenderer will be involved, as specified in the project objectives and deliverables in this document: - Project-led evaluation: Projects will lead this workstream with the support of the successful tenderer, where projects will be responsible for conducting and delivering their own monitoring and evaluation plans, baseline measurements and benefits appraisal. The successful tenderer has responsibility for providing guidance and support to pilot projects to enhance their monitoring and evaluation (see component 4). Projects will then be supported by the successful tenderer to feed their data into the overall evaluation of the Landscape Recovery pilot. - Pilot-level evaluation: This is the overall evaluation of the process, impact and value for money of the Landscape Recovery Pilot. The successful tenderer will lead this workstream by designing an evaluation framework and plan, collating project data, undertaking primary and secondary research, and reporting project and aggregate level findings to Defra.
